Distribution Transformers

Design

PEL has a vast experience in design and manufacturing of standard and special purpose transformers. New technical designs for improved efficiency and quality against special orders of non-standard transformers are continuously being explored. Dry type transformers for Tarbela and Mangla Power Houses Auxiliary Supplies were designed by out Technical Department Special transformers against Client's specification have been manufactured for use within and outside Pakistan.

PEL make oil immersed transformers with natural cooling are suitable for both indoor and outdoor installation. These transformers are manufactured according to BSS-171, IEC-76 or VDE-0532 tropicalised for suitable operation in Pakistan, Middle East and the Africa. The standardized pole mounted transformer up to 200 KVA capacities are sealed type while all larger sizes are conventional transformers with conservator tanks provided with dehydrating breather. All PEL make transforms are offered with tabulartanks as per temperature rise specs.

Construction

PEL make standard Transformers are designed for 11/0.415 KV, 3 phase, 50 Hz. Delta-Star connections with neutral brought out from secondary, for 40/50-55/65oC temperature rise. Transformers with other primary voltages (up to 33KV), secondary voltage, type of connections and temperature rise are being designed and manufactured as per requirements.

It is our constant endeavor to improve design and we therefore, reserve the right to supply transformers different in details.

Features

1.

Windings
Enameled and Paper insulated high conductivity copper is used for all HV & LV windings. In PEL's distribution transformers up to 200KVA, packet windings with enameled copper wire are used on the HV side which increases the short circuit withstand capacity.

2.

Insulation
Very high quality, greater dielectric strength & durable insulations are used in the transformer. These insulations are press pan, cable paper, varnishes and craft paper sheets. Proper clearances are maintained for the appropriate system voltage to meet the IEC tests specifications e.g. 11KV LI 95-AC 28/AC3.

3.

Core
PEL-make transformer cores are manufactured from high quality cold-rolled silicon steel sheets.

4.

Tank
Tubular corrugated type tanks are made and all tanks are pressure tested before assembly.

5.

HV Bushings
Transformers are generally equipped with three high voltage insulator bushings. Where star point connections are required on the high tension slide, four bushings are provided.

6.

LV Bushings
Low voltage side is provided with four porcelain bushings and the neutral is brought out on one of the bushings.

7.

Tap Changer
Off load circuit tap changer is build in with a vertical shaft and has different operating positions as required. Deviations from this design can be supplied on special order and requirements.

8.

Oil Level Gauge
Oil Level Gauge is fitted on the oil conservator and permits direct observation of its contents through a transparent plastic tube. On sealed type transformers, this is fitted on the side wall above the tubes.

9.

Roller Wheels
Transformers are carried on flat-rimmed roller wheels. The axles are easily set over for either broad-side or lengthwise travel of the wheels (centre distance remaining the same).

10.

Earthing Terminal
Each Transformer is provided with an earthing terminal.

11.

Oil Draining Device
There is an oil draining device at the bottom of the Transformer tank from where oil can be drained out. The vent is plugged by a screw cap which makes it possible to take out even very small quantities for simple testing.

12.

Transformer Oil
Transformers are supplied with a first filling of high di-electric strength transformer oil duly tested and treated at PEL Works.

Inspection and Testing

All PEL-make Transformers undergo stage-wise inspection and then complete routine tests by the inspection and Quality Control Department. In addition, Type Tests are carried out as per contractual conditions. Our testing & QC Department offers technical inspection to the client before delivery of the transformers and prepares a complete set of factory test reports before the dispatch of the transformers.
